Seed Paper Making Workshop

  • KALO Hawaiian Civic Club 9725 Beaverton-Hillsdale Highway, Ste 115 Beaverton United States (map)

Get ready for Springtime! Learn how to make your own seed paper to plant in your garden using recycled paper and a variety of seeds.

Join KALO member Janae as she teaches you how to turn regular pieces of paper into something special. You'll have lots of fun making your own paper mulch and adding some Mānoa lettuce and wildflower seeds to get you ready for Spring. This event is open to the community. All ages are welcome to attend.

(6yrs and under will need parent supervision.) A light dinner and dessert will also be provided. Cost is $10 per person.
